McKinsey/Bain FT one year wait for reapplication

McKinsey and Bain say that candidates should wait a year before reapplying--is there any way around this? I expressed interest in an international office to that office directly with the help of a well respected professor there and the HR lady said to the professor that unfortunately I had applied within the last year, even though she claims they are extremely interested and that she'd still like to talk to me (though the prof claims she didn't offer any way around that policy).

Has anyone heard of/experienced flexibility on this policy? I got very far with the firm for internship recruitment and the FT recruitment at the end of the summer was non-standard, rushed/less than ideal, so it doesn't, on a case-by-case basis, seem to make sense that they would summarily dismiss my interest if they were actually interested, no?
